CSKA striker Joel Schwartz commented on the team's success against Botev Plovdiv, in which he scored twice. According to the footballer, the result is key to the team's psychological mindset ahead of the upcoming European challenge.
Reaction after the first half
The Dutchman noted that in the first half of the match, the team failed to show the level desired of them. "I think the first half was not good for us. We didn't play the way we want to. In the second half, we showed that we have a lot of quality," Schwartz stated.
Preparation for Qarabag and competition in attack
According to the striker, the presence of strong competition in adjacent attacking positions helps players maintain high form. "The fact that there is competition keeps us in shape. We have a lot of quality. We can hurt many of our opponents. It's great to have such strikers," he added.

Schwartz emphasized that stable performance in the league is directly linked to the team's confidence before the match against Qarabag. He concluded with his admission that he enjoys scoring in a match of such status: "I love scoring in derbies. I am happy that I scored and helped with the victory.">
